WebElectrochemistry (oxidation/reduction or redox) is a branch of thermodynamics involving reactions in which electrons are transferred from one reactant to the other. The potential (E) for these electrons to be transferred is measured in volts (1 V = 1 J/C). A volt represents two important thermodynamic concepts: 1)

The voltmeter shows that the standard cell potential of a galvanic cell consisting of a SHE and a Zn/Zn 2 + couple is E° cell = 0.76 V.
